Recomendamos utilizar un script específico para desplegar TeamViewer con éxito en tus dispositivos.
En este artículo, te mostraremos nuestro script recomendado y te explicaremos el significado de cada parámetro.
Este artículo se aplica a los usuarios de licencias Corporate y Tensor que deseen implementar TeamViewer (versión 15 o posterior) en sus dispositivos Windows.
Scipts recomendados
⚠ Nota importante: Por favor, asegúrate de reemplazar [your_xxx] con sus propios valores.
Este script procesa el despliegue en dos pasos:
- Instalación del paquete
- Imputación
Script para el TeamViewer Host :
start /wait MSIEXEC.EXE /i "PATH_TO_MSI_FILE\TeamViewer_Host.msi" /qn CUSTOMCONFIGID=YOUR_CUSTOM_CONFIG_ID
timeout /t 30 /nobreak
"C:\Program Files (x86)\TeamViewer\TeamViewer.exe" assignment --id YOUR_ASSIGNMENT_ID
Script para el client completo (64 bits):
start /wait MSIEXEC.EXE /i "PATH_TO_MSI_FILE\TeamViewer_Full.msi" /qn
timeout /t 30 /nobreak
"C:\Program Files\TeamViewer\TeamViewer.exe" assignment --id YOUR_ASSIGNMENT_ID
Script para el client completo (32 bits):
start /wait MSIEXEC.EXE /i "PATH_TO_MSI_FILE\TeamViewer_Full.msi" /qn
timeout /t 30 /nobreak
"C:\Program Files (x86)\TeamViewer\TeamViewer.exe" assignment --id YOUR_ASSIGNMENT_ID
Parámetros principales
Explicaremos aquí los parámetros que utilizamos en nuestros scripts recomendados:
▹msiexec.exe /i
Instala el paquete.
▹/qn
Permite la instalación silenciosa.
▹"PATH_TO_MSI_FILE\TeamViewer_Host.msi"
Define la ruta de instalación.
📌Nota: También puede estar en una ruta de red.
▹CUSTOMCONFIGID=xxxxxx
Aplica la personalización de su módulo.
📌Nota: Sólo se aplica para el TeamViewer Host .
▹SETTINGSFILE="YOURPATH\Nsu nombre de archivo.tvopt"
Importa las opciones de TeamViewer.
Para más información, lee el siguiente artículo:
📌Nota: El valor debe ser una ruta local absoluta válida o una ruta a un recurso compartido de red.
⚠ No utilices este parámetro en combinación con IMPORTREGFILE.
▹ENABLEOUTLOOKPLUGIN=true o false
Controla la desactivación/activación del plugin de Outlook
true: El plugin TeamViewer Outlook se activa tras la instalación (por defecto)
falso: El plugin TeamViewer Outlook se desactiva después de la instalación
▹INSTALLSECURITYKEYREDIRECTION= 0 or 1
Instala un controlador de dispositivo virtual necesario para la función de redirección de claves de seguridad que permite el uso de tarjetas inteligentes y dispositivos basados en fido a través de una sesión de TeamViewer
0: No instala el controlador (por defecto)
1: Instala el controlador
Opciones posibles en la líneas de comandos:
Hay opciones adicionales que puedes añadir a tu línea de comandos:
Alias
Para Windows:
--device-alias=[<name>]
Para macOS:
-device_alias [<name>]
Para Linux:
--device-alias=[<name>]
El alias para el nuevo dispositivo en la lista de dispositivos. No se aplicará ningún alias si el dispositivo ya está en la lista de contactos. La propiedad puede tomar los siguientes valores:
- --alias (sin valor)alias del ordenador será la ID de TeamViewer
- --alias helloalias del ordenador será "hello"
- Parámetro Alias no especificado alias de este ordenador será %computername%
- --alias %systemvariable%alias será la variable de sistema utilizada, p. ej.%username%
Ejemplo:
"C:\Program Files\TeamViewer\TeamViewer.exe" assignment --id 123 --device-alias=%COMPUTERNAME%-%USERNAME%
💡 Pista: Si quieres usar espacios tienes que poner todo en "..." como en el siguiente ejemplo:
"C:\Program Files\TeamViewer\TeamViewer.exe" assignment --id 123 --device-alias=%COMPUTERNAME% test %USERNAME%
Desktop Shortcut
Evitará que se instalen los accesos directos del escritorio.
msiexec /i "Path\To\TeamViewer.msi" /qn ADDLOCAL=ALL REMOVE=f.DesktopShortcut
📌Nota: Si en el pasado desplegó el Host TeamViewer utilizando el archivo MSI con la opción DESKTOPSHORTCUTS=0, y ahora quieres eliminar el acceso directo, utiliza el siguiente comando::
msiexec /i "Path\To\TeamViewer.msi" /qn REMOVE=f.DesktopShortcut
Retries
--retries
La asignación se vuelve a intentar en caso de errores temporales. Ten en cuenta que hay un tiempo de espera de 1 segundo entre cada intento.
Timeout
--timeout
Establece el tiempo de espera global en segundos utilizado para todos los intentos de asignación.
Ejemplo:
TeamViewer.exe assignment --id YOUR_ASSIGNMENT_ID
--retries=3 --timeout=120
Códigos de error